Nepal Airfares Hiked Following Fuel Surcharge Adjustment
Kathmandu. Airfares have increased following a rise in aviation fuel prices. The Airline Operators Association of Nepal adjusted the fuel surcharge on Wednesday, establishing new fare rates.
Accordingly, the fuel surcharge has increased by amounts ranging from 1,600 to 5,480 rupees across various routes. The fuel surcharge for flights from Kathmandu to Dhangadhi has been increased by 5,480 rupees.
Similarly, the surcharge has been set at 4,285 rupees for Surkhet, 4,045 rupees for Nepalgunj, 3,725 rupees for Bhadrapur, 2,555 rupees for Bhairahawa, 2,980 rupees for Biratnagar, 1,970 rupees for Pokhara, and 1,600 rupees for Janakpur.
Minimum Fare Rates
According to the Operators Association, the minimum fare for trunk route flights from Kathmandu will now range from 3,344 rupees to a maximum of 23,059 rupees. The lowest fare is set for Kathmandu-Simara, while the highest is currently set for Kathmandu-Dhangadhi.
